Details

In the bustling heart of Gainesville, Florida, Carson Springs Wildlife Conservation Foundation provides a one-of-a-kind gateway into the natural world. Far from the crowded theme parks, this sanctuary invites visitors to immerse themselves in the vibrant ecosystem that Florida offers, with a focus on conservation and education. Their signature 2-hour guided tours—whether on foot or via motorized ride—are designed for all ages and activity levels, making wildlife encounters accessible and engaging.

During these tours, participants get up close with some of the most compelling creatures in the conservation community, including soaring raptors and majestic big cats. Witnessing live feeding demonstrations, led by professional zoologists, creates an unforgettable experience that paints a vivid picture of the critical work done to protect these animals. As visitors move through the habitat, they learn about the animals' behaviors, habitat requirements, and the foundation’s ongoing conservation efforts.

What makes Carson Springs stand out is its commitment to education paired with accessibility. The ability to choose between a walk or riding on motorized devices ensures that everyone, regardless of mobility, can participate in this wildlife immersion. History

Founded in the early 2000s, Carson Springs has grown into a key conservation site working actively to protect Florida’s endangered species.

Conservation

The foundation emphasizes sustainable practices and habitat preservation, ensuring wildlife has a safe space to thrive.
